Investing.com records that today's silver price fell 0.75% to US$79.418 per troy ounce. This price drop is quite high compared to the average price movement over the past week.
Silver prices saw their highest weekly jump on Monday, April 20, 2026, at 1.2%. It has strengthened by 11.83% compared to its position at the start of the year.

Current conditions are similar to the silver price movement in the last day, which is in an uptrend.
Over the past week, silver price movement rose 4.96% with an average daily transaction price of US$79.75 per troy ounce. According to calculations by the Katadata Insight Center (KIC), year-to-date (ytd), silver prices have risen 11.83%. Meanwhile, this year, the highest trading value for the silver commodity was transacted at US$115.15 per troy ounce on Monday, January 26, 2026.
Annually, the average trading price of silver over the past five years has been on an uptrend. Meanwhile, for monthly price monitoring, transactions over the last 12 months tend to rise. The highest average monthly price of the silver commodity was recorded in January 2026 at US$93.97 per troy ounce.
In 2020, Indonesia recorded silver ore reserves of 2.8 billion tons. The reserve life is estimated to last until 214 years (2234).

Some silver-producing regions in Indonesia include Bengkalis Regency (Riau), Bontang City (East Kalimantan), Laut Island (South Kalimantan), Sambas Regency (West Kalimantan), and Bolaang Mongondow Regency (North Sulawesi).
